Uniswap (UNI) is a decentralized exchange (DEX) protocol that has gained significant popularity in the cryptocurrency space. It operates on the Ethereum blockchain and enables users to trade cryptocurrencies in a peer-to-peer manner without the need for an intermediary. The UNI token is the native token of the Uniswap protocol and serves several important purposes within the ecosystem.
Uniswap is unique in that it uses an automated market maker (AMM) model to facilitate trades. AMMs use liquidity pools instead of traditional order books to facilitate trading, allowing users to swap assets directly with the pool. The UNI token plays a crucial role in this process by incentivizing liquidity providers to participate in the liquidity pools and earn rewards for their contributions.
Liquidity providers deposit their crypto assets into Uniswap's liquidity pools, which are then used to facilitate trades. They receive a portion of the trading fees generated by the pool in return for their contribution. The UNI token is used to reward liquidity providers for their participation, with the rewards distributed in proportion to the amount of liquidity provided. This incentivization mechanism encourages users to provide liquidity to the pools, ensuring sufficient liquidity for efficient trading.
In addition to its role in liquidity provision, the UNI token also serves as a governance token within the Uniswap ecosystem. UNI holders have the right to vote on proposed changes to the protocol, such as changes to the fee structure or the addition of new features. This governance mechanism empowers the community to shape the future of Uniswap, fostering a sense of ownership and participation among users.
